      • The story of the rise and fall of an African American vocal group. In the early 1960s, a quintet of hopeful young African American men form an amateur vocal group called The Five Heartbeats. After an initially rocky start, the group improve, turn pro, and rise to become a top flight music sensation.

  2. Plot. Five boys - Donald "Duck" Matthews, Anthony "Choirboy" Stone, J.T. Matthews, Terrence "Dresser" Williams, and Eddie King, Jr. - perform at a Battle of the Bands contest as The Heartbeats. The group loses to Flash and the Ebony Sparks, but pleases the crowd and is noticed by Jimmy Potter.

  3. Mar 29, 1991 · Robert Townsend’s “The Five Heartbeats” takes the notion of a musical biopic one step further than usual. His movie is not only the rags-to-riches story of a group of guys from the neighborhood who become big stars, but also the story of what happens to them next.
